Description

Design, fabricate and assemble the mechanical elements of automated manufacturing cells. Troubleshoot and maintain mechanical elements of existing cells.

Key Responsibilities
  • Mechanically focused automation engineer:
  • Integrate mechanical elements of a system.
  • Design and manufacture mechanical elements of a cell.
  • Use standard mechanic's tools to build new and troubleshoot/repair existing systems.
  • Specific equipment & software: CNC mills and lathes, welding, basic fabrication, 3D printers. Familiarity with sheet metal and weldment design. SolidWorks, CAM software (any).
